*Candidate Source Font(s)*

I been doing testing with the Google NOTO SANS font (sets) to see what the 
coverage is like... Up points ...

--- The Licensing is permissive and would allow extraction of glyphs to a 
new font.

--- The *Unicode coverage is very good *(the aim of Noto is to eventually 
cover the whole of Unicode)

--- The visual design is consistent across its component fonts.

Frankly, I'm not an expert in Font modification software, but, in principle 
this looks like a series of font sets that we might derive the glyphs we 
need from.
